Williams Mullen is a regional, full-service business law firm founded in 1909 in Richmond, Virginia. Recognized as an Am Law 200 firm, it serves clients across the Mid-Atlantic, the United States, and internationally through offices in Virginia, North Carolina, and South Carolina. The firm delivers practical, business-focused counsel supported by a client service pledge to be responsive, communicate clearly, staff matters efficiently, and understand each client’s industry.
Services span corporate and litigation needs, with notable experience in construction and infrastructure matters. The team handles contract formation and negotiation, joint venture agreements, claims evaluation and preparation, and dispute resolution through dispute review boards, mediation, arbitration, and litigation. It also advises on federal government construction contracts, False Claims Act issues, small business contracting programs, Disadvantaged Business Enterprise participation on federally funded projects, and Mentor‑Protégé Agreements.
Firm-wide recognition includes rankings in Chambers USA and The Best Lawyers in America, along with multiple Top Workplace honors. Clients include general contractors, subcontractors, sureties, and companies operating in regulated and private markets.
